开发中的TEI格式管理工具:conditor-tei-tools介绍

需积分: 9 0 下载量 174 浏览量 更新于2024-12-31 收藏 7.71MB ZIP 举报
资源摘要信息:"conditor-tei-tools:TEI-Conditor管理工具(XSL,XSD ...)" 知识点概述: 1. TEI-Conditor工具的用途和功能 2. TEI格式的定义和背景 3. TEI-Conditor与TEI-HAL格式的区别和联系 4. 管理工具提供的功能和技术细节 5. 当前工具的状态和未来发展方向 1. TEI-Conditor工具的用途和功能: TEI-Conditor管理工具是为了方便地管理和操作TEI(Text Encoding Initiative)格式的XML文档而设计的。TEI是一种广泛使用的用于标记文学和历史文本的语言标准。TEI-Conditor工具特别针对TEI-Conditor格式的文件,提供了一系列的管理和处理功能。TEI-Conditor格式是从TEI格式衍生出的特定实现,用于支持更加特定的应用场景或项目需求。 2. TEI格式的定义和背景: TEI是一种基于XML的文本编码标准,用于学术研究和文化机构中电子文本的编码。它被广泛应用于历史文献、文学作品以及其他需要详细结构化注释的文本。TEI提供了一套丰富的标记体系,使得文本数据不仅能够被机器阅读,还能保留足够的信息,以便于人类学者进行研究。 3. TEI-Conditor与TEI-HAL格式的区别和联系: TEI-Conditor和TEI-HAL是TEI格式的两种变体,它们可能针对不同的应用领域或特定的项目需求而设计。TEI-Conditor可能更注重于某种特定类型的内容描述或结构化,而TEI-HAL可能关注于另一种。二者都是对TEI标准的扩展或定制,以满足特定条件下的编码需要。 4. 管理工具提供的功能和技术细节: 目前提供的两种主要工具分别是用于表示和验证XML TEI-Conditor文件的模式(Schema),以及用于将TEI-HAL格式转换为TEI-Conditor格式的转换工具。模式提供了一种方式来确保TEI-Conditor格式的文件符合预定的结构和规则,保证了数据的正确性和一致性。转换工具则允许用户将TEI-HAL格式的数据转换为TEI-Conditor格式,以便于在特定的系统或项目中使用。 5. 当前工具的状态和未来发展方向: 根据描述,这些TEI-Conditor工具目前仍处于开发阶段,需要经过进一步的测试和整合。此外,为了测试目的,还开发了一个基本的Java程序,这个程序可以用于转换和验证文件。目前该Java程序的工作仍在进行中,暗示了未来工具可能会包含更多高级功能和改进。 总结: conditor-tei-tools项目提供了对TEI-Conditor格式的管理和操作能力,这在学术和文化机构的数字化项目中非常有用。这些工具目前还在开发中,这意味着它们的完整功能和稳定性尚未达到最终用户的要求。随着工具的不断发展和整合,未来它们将能够为TEI编码工作提供更为丰富和可靠的支持。项目的标签为Java,表明工具是用Java语言开发的,因此,它可能依赖于Java环境和相关技术栈。此外,项目名称中的“conditor”一词在拉丁语中与“制作者”或“构建者”相关,这暗示了该项目旨在提供构建和维护TEI文档的能力。